Bush Admits Iraq ‘Miscalculations’

“Bush [said] during a 30-minute interview that he made “a miscalculation of what

the conditions would be” in post-war Iraq.

“The Times said Bush deflected further inquiries as to what had gone wrong with the occupation.

“In an interview published on Friday in USA Today, Bush said that Americans will re-elect him to a second term even if they disagree with his decision to invade Iraq.

Bush said voters ‘know who I am and I believe they’re comfortable with the fact that they know I’m not going to shift principles or shift positions based upon polls and focus groups.'”
